Overview

TNP-MMP-14 is a tumor-enzyme activatable theranostic nanoprobe designed for the treatment and imaging of glioblastoma. It is specifically engineered to be activated by Matrix metalloproteinase-14 (MMP-14), an enzyme overexpressed in glioblastoma tissues but not in normal brain tissue. Upon activation, the nanoprobe disrupts the blood-tumor barrier (BTB), facilitating enhanced drug delivery to the tumor site. As a theranostic agent, it enables mag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) guidance, allowing for the monitoring of tumor accumulation and therapeutic response. In preclinical studies, it has been evaluated in combination with other enzyme-activatable probes, such as TNP-Cat-B, to improve therapeutic efficacy and overcome drug delivery challenges in brain tumors.
